Output b1bd76823c96b1b21021b0937854886e187d657963482d3684d94e86eff6dd84:3

value
1735389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14b7f404acde3cea6d8abe240d448efa2272435a OP_EQUAL
address
33aZofxbPda5b8JWDmmK5xbKwJpQoBJzpt
transaction
b1bd76823c96b1b21021b0937854886e187d657963482d3684d94e86eff6dd84
confirmations
301940
spent
true